John lost his fight with OC on September 7, 2011, 1:45am with me by his side.
It is still surreal. I am bolstered by alot of loving family and friends, and I appreciate all of you, too, on this forum with your kind words. I am glad he is no longer suffering and in pain, and is in a better place where we will be reunited someday when my time comes.
Keep fighting, all of you. Spread the awareness about OC. Do not let our loved ones' battles with this horrible disease be in vain.

Peace, Bonnie
